Javier Bardem is weighing in on sexual abuse allegations against Woody Allen.

In an interview with The Guardian, the 52-year-old actor said of the director, “Pointing fingers at someone is very dangerous if it hasn’t been legally proven. Beyond that, it’s just gossip.”

The pair previously worked together on the Woody‘s film Vicky Cristina Barcelona in 2008.

“To tell you the truth, I don’t follow any of that, what people said,” Javier continued. “I try to go where logic dictates, which is: Let’s follow the rules that exist to establish whether someone is guilty or innocent.”

“If the case re-opens and he is proven to be guilty, I will be the first to say: ‘What a horrible thing.’ But so far, I haven’t seen that,” the Being the Ricardos star added.

Javier‘s Vicky Cristina Barcelona co-star Rebecca Hall previously spoke out against the director and donated her salary from the movie.

Woody Allen was accused of molestation by his daughter Dylan Farrow in 1992. Dylan‘s accusations were the subject of an HBO docuseries earlier this year.
